**Runbook: Slow autocomplete index (Seekly suggest service)**

If suggest latency exceeds 400ms at p95, the shard merge backlog has likely stalled. Check merge queue depth first; if it's above 50, pause ingest and force a compaction on the hot shard. Escalate only if latency persists after compaction. Detailed steps and dashboards are linked on the internal page below.

runbook for yahop-hawif: https://confluence.zemvarlabs.internal/pages/pages/browse/c89f8afc

# Service Accounts: String Extraction

The `extract-i18n` script pulls translatable strings from all Bramblewick repos and pushes them to the Glossa service. It runs under the `i18n-extractor` service account. Do not run it under your personal account; Glossa rate-limits individual users aggressively. The account has write access to the staging catalog only. Set the token in your shell before invoking the script. The current staging token is below.

API key for kahap-kafog: zpat15_6qzxZ7YR8aDwjmp

[ ] Ceremony step 4 — plugin signing, Searchcraft relevance bundle. Plugin authors: the tuning-notes bundle (weights, synonym maps) must be signed during the ceremony before distribution. Verify the bundle hash against the posted manifest. Two witnesses initial the log. Do not sign unreviewed tuning notes. After signing, seal the escrow envelope; the passphrase that unlocks the escrowed signing key is recorded directly below.

strongbox words: druvan-lamys-eliius-jorax-istox-soreth-ulays-gilix-ralix-oliiel-norwyn-casvan-praius

## v4.3.0 — Spreadsheet Export

Good news: exporting big sheets from Gridwick no longer eats memory like it's free. We switched to streaming row serialization, so a 500k-row export now holds roughly constant memory instead of ballooning. Plugin authors: the old `exportBuffer` hook is deprecated — use `exportStream` instead, same signature plus a flush callback. Shout if your plugin breaks in weird ways. Credit and blame for this one go to the maintainer listed below.

approver of hahaf-hahaf = Druion Druius Kasax Eliox